WebIt’s similar to a 401 (k) plan, which is common in the private sector. A 403 (b) plan is a retirement plan for certain employees of public schools and certain tax-exempt organizations, such as community colleges. A 403 (b) plan is also known as a tax-sheltered annuity (TSA) plan. WebMar 3, 2024 · A 401 (k) or IRA that is paying out the Required Minimum Distribution may be exempt from Medicaid’s asset limit. With this planning strategy, one must be careful not to exceed Medicaid’s income limit, as the payouts will be counted as income. This is not an option for Roth IRAs; they are not eligible to be put in payout status. WebFeb 6, 2024 · A 401 (k) is a feature of a qualified profit-sharing plan that allows employees to contribute a portion of their wages to individual accounts. Elective salary deferrals are excluded from the employee’s taxable income (except for designated Roth deferrals). Employers can contribute to employees’ accounts. WebJan 25, 2016 · The 401 (k) and the 457 (b) Plans are named for the sections of the Internal Revenue Code (IRC) that regulate them. Internally, Savings Plus often refers to the 401 (k) and 457 (b) Plans as "main plan" accounts to distinguish them from the Part-Time, Seasonal, and Temporary (PST) Employees Retirement Program mandatory account.
